Dual Threat: Enrichment vs. Weaponization
Iran’s nuclear program can broadly be divided into two vital components: producing enriched uranium, necessary for both civilian energy generation and military weaponization, and the weaponization itself, which involves designing and constructing nuclear weapons. The Institute’s findings highlight a disturbing trend — up to seven of the nine targeted sites in recent strikes are linked to the latter aspect, the weaponization phase. The New Battlefield: Undisclosed Sites
Newly disclosed sites, such as the Min-Zadayi complex, illustrate the clandestine nature of Iran’s nuclear ambitions. Once hidden under layers of secrecy, the facilities targeted in this recent phase of the conflict signal a robust determination by Israel and its allies to destabilize Iran’s progression towards nuclear armament. Satellite imagery reveals extensive damage at Min-Zadayi, where reports indicate that Iranian scientists were engaged in crucial metallurgy work — transforming nuclear materials into weapon-grade configurations. The Institute’s revelation that such facilities were previously unknown speaks volumes about the level of sophistication in Iran’s clandestine operations.
